J U D G M E N T

Alexander Thomas, J.

The afore captioned intra-court appeal is directed against the impugned judgment rendered on 03.09.2021 by the learned Single Judge, disposing of Writ Petition (Civil), WP(C) No.17062/2021, whereby the learned Single Judge has relegated the petitioner to avail the appellate remedy under Section 83(1)(j) of the Kerala Co-operative Societies Act in relation to its challenge as against Ext.P5 order issued by the respondent Joint Registrar of Co-operative Societies. The appellant herein is the petitioner in the WP(C) and the respondents herein are the respondents in the WP(C).

2. Heard Sri.A.L.Navaneeth Krishnan, learned Counsel appearing for the appellant herein and Sri.T.K.Vipindas, learned Senior Government Pleader appearing for the respondents herein.

3. The prayers in the instant WP(C) No.17062 of 2021 are as follows:

“(i) To call for the records leading to Ext.P5 and Ext.P7 and to quash the same by issuing a writ of certiorari.

(ii) Declare that the bank is entitled to conduct gold loan business facility to its members at the Ariyallur sub office in accordance with the provisions of the approved bye-laws of the bank.

(iii) Issue a writ of Mandamus to the 2nd respondent directing him to grant permission to the petitioner society to install strong rooms and CCTV and allied installations at the Ariyallur sub office as the gold loan facility to be conducted is in tune with the provisions of the approved bye-laws.

(iv) Declared that the petitioner is entitled to get permission from the 2nd respondent to install strong rooms and CCTV and allied installations at the Ariyallur sub office as the gold loan facility to be conducted is in tune with the provisions of the approved bye-laws.

(v) Grant such other reliefs as this Court deems fit in the facts and circumstances of the case.”

4. The main challenge raised in the above writ proceedings is against Ext.P5 order dated 23.07.2021 rendered by the 2nd respondent Joint Registrar of Co-operative Societies (General), Malappuram, whereby, pursuant to a complaint given by another Co-operative Society, viz, Ariyallur Service Co-operative Bank, it has been ordered that the Appellant Society cannot be granted permission to utilize public funds for construction of a strong room facility to conduct gold loan transaction in the Ariyallur sub office, as such gold loan transaction can be conducted only in an approved branch and not in a sub office. A ancillary challenge is also raised as against Ext.P7 dated 12.08.2021, issued by the respondent Joint Registrar, whereby explanation has been called for from the appellant society as to how it could conduct gold loan transactions in their Ariyallur sub office.

5. A brief reference to the facts of this case would be appropriate. The appellant co-operative society is functioning as Agricultural & Rural Development Bank under the Apex Bank concerned, viz, Kerala State Co-operative Agricultural and Rural Development Bank Ltd, (KSCARD Bank) and it has a head office at Tiuruangai and a duly sanctioned Branch at Chemmad both in Malappuram District. Later, the appellant society has submitted Annexure A1 request dated 02.08.2012 before the respondent Joint Registrar seeking permission to open a new sub office at Ariyallur, to extent their banking activities. The respondent Joint Registrar has issued Ext.P1 order dated 28.06.2013, granting sanction to the appellant society to open a sub office at Ariyallur, with a rider that the services of the existing employees alone could be utilized for the said purpose. It is contended that as per the registered bye-laws of the appellant co- operative society, gold loan transactions is also one of its activities.
